What is Electrostatic Painting and How Does It Work?

At its core, electrostatic painting is based on a simple principle of physics: opposites attract. The process uses a specialized spray gun that gives a positive electrical charge to atomized paint particles. The target metal surface is grounded, giving it a negative charge. This creates a strong electrostatic field that pulls the positively charged paint particles directly onto the surface. The result is an incredibly efficient and uniform application.

This magnetic-like attraction is so powerful that it creates a “wrap-around” effect, where paint particles coat even hard-to-reach areas, corners, and the reverse side of objects with minimal effort. This eliminates drips, runs, and uneven patches, delivering a pristine finish that is both aesthetically pleasing and exceptionally durable. Electrostatic vs. Traditional Painting Methods
Feature Electrostatic Painting Traditional Painting (Brush/Roller/Spray)
Transfer Efficiency Up to 98% – minimal waste. 40-70% – significant overspray and waste with conventional sprayers.
Finish Quality Smooth, uniform, factory-like finish. Prone to brush marks, drips, and uneven coverage.
Durability Excellent adhesion; highly resistant to chipping and peeling. Varies greatly; generally less durable and requires more frequent touch-ups.
Application Speed Faster application with fewer coats needed. Slower process, often requiring multiple coats and longer drying times.

Did You Know?

The first patent for an electrostatic painting process was awarded in the late 1940s to Harold Ransburg. It was an immediate success in manufacturing because it dramatically reduced paint waste and improved finish quality.

What surfaces can be electrostatically painted?

Electrostatic painting is designed for any conductive surface, primarily metals like steel, iron, and aluminum. It’s perfect for complex or irregularly shaped items where traditional methods would be inefficient.

Choosing the Right Waterproof Coating for Your Needs

Not all waterproof coatings are created equal. The ideal solution depends on the substrate, the level of exposure, and the specific area of the building being treated. For both commercial and residential painting projects, selecting the right type is crucial for lasting performance.

Coating Type Key Characteristics Common Applications
Cementitious Coatings Easy to apply, durable, and rigid. Ideal for concrete and masonry. Basements, foundations, retaining walls, water tanks.
Liquid Polyurethane Coatings Highly flexible membrane that seals hairline cracks. UV resistant. Roofs, balconies, decks, high-traffic areas.
Bituminous (Asphalt) Coatings Cost-effective and excellent for below-grade surfaces. Foundations, retaining walls, concrete footings.
Elastomeric Coatings Extremely flexible, thick coating that bridges cracks and moves with the building. Waterproof and weather-resistant. Exterior walls, stucco, masonry, and concrete surfaces.

Proper surface preparation is key to the success of any coating. This often involves cleaning, repairing cracks, and sometimes sandblasting to create an ideal profile for adhesion. A professional contractor will ensure the surface is perfectly prepared before application.

The Red Bank Advantage: Why Local Climate Matters

Living and working in Red Bank and across New Jersey means dealing with a diverse climate. The freeze-thaw cycles of winter can be particularly damaging. Water that seeps into small cracks and pores in concrete or masonry will expand when it freezes, enlarging the cracks and causing spalling over time. Furthermore, the state’s proximity to the Atlantic brings humid air and the potential for heavy, wind-driven rain.

Professional-grade waterproof coatings for New Jersey are formulated to handle these specific challenges. Flexible coatings like elastomerics and polyurethanes can stretch and bridge cracks that form due to temperature fluctuations, maintaining a continuous waterproof seal. What is the difference between waterproofing and damp-proofing?

Damp-proofing is designed to resist moisture from damp soil, but it is not intended to stop actual water infiltration under hydrostatic pressure. Waterproofing provides a complete barrier that can withstand standing water and pressure, making it a much more robust and reliable solution for preventing leaks and water damage, especially in below-grade applications like basements.

Choosing the Right Paint Finish

The finish, or sheen, of the paint affects both its appearance and durability. Understanding the options helps you make the best choice for each room in your Tinton Falls home.

Finish Type Characteristics Best For
Matte/Flat Non-reflective, hides imperfections well. Ceilings and low-traffic areas like adult bedrooms or formal dining rooms.
Eggshell Low sheen, soft glow. More durable and easier to clean than matte. Living rooms, hallways, and family rooms.
Satin Silky, pearl-like finish. Very durable and stands up to cleaning. High-traffic areas, kitchens, bathrooms, and kids’ rooms.
Semi-Gloss Sleek and radiant. Highly durable and moisture-resistant. Trim, doors, cabinets, and bathrooms.
